About Olsbergs Hydraulics Olsbergs Hydraulics, which is part of Hiab, is a world leader in the development and manufacturing of electro-hydraulic control systems for truck cranes, forest cranes, and mobile machine applications. The company's radio-controlled systems are used by tens of thousands of crane operators worldwide and are known for their high precision, performance, and innovation capability. All development and manufacturing takes place in dedicated Swedish facilities, ensuring high quality throughout the production chain.

We encourage you to read more about what it is like to work in the Swedish Armed Forces on our website: https://jobb.forsvarsmakten.se/sv/jobba-i-forsvarsmakten/tre-inriktningar/civil/ Information about the Swedish Armed Forces and the Recruiting Unit: Göta Engineer Regiment, Ing 2, is Sweden's only engineer regiment. The regiment recruits and trains officers and soldiers for engineer units with specialized expertise to perform qualified field work for national and international tasks. Hult is located 12 km east of Eksjö. There is a large church here and the parish hall where the office is located. The lower and middle school is next to the parish hall, so we are close to the children. The community consists of residential streets and also has a local shop and the Albert Engström museum. Approximately 1,100 people live in the parish. Höreda is located 8 km south of Eksjö and has an older church but a newer parish hall. Here too, we are neighbors with the community's lower and middle school. The area consists of residential streets in town and considerable countryside. The parish covers a large geographic area. Approximately 1,200 people live in the parish. Mellby is a small rural parish but a vibrant one. It has a beautiful old church and a small parish hall. 366 people live in the parish. Mellby is located south of Eksjö, 17 km away. Qualifications We seek someone who is educated as a parish educator or has pedagogical training that the pastorat considers equivalent. Eksjö Energi AB is a municipally-owned company entirely owned by Eksjö Municipality. The company operates district heating production and distribution, manages Eksjö Municipality's waste management operations, water and wastewater services, the park unit, and maintenance of the municipal road network. The company has two subsidiaries, Eksjö Elnät AB and Eksjö Energi ELIT AB. These companies operate electricity grid operations, electricity sales, and data and telecommunications services. Eksjö Energi AB is a public utility company working for the benefit of our customers and the environment with a long-term investment horizon. Our vision is to steer operations toward long-term sustainable development through expertise, inspired employees, and continuous improvements. The group has 109 employees and annual revenues of 397 million kronor. 1 position(s).
